About Cafe Royale


Cafe Royale may be rooted in Mediterranean and Somali cuisine, but the owners still describe their menu as "cross-cultural." For example, guests will find sweet-and-sour chicken, quesadillas, and even philly cheesesteaks.

The specialties, however, are distinctly East African and Mediterranean. A pair of spicy lamb shanks are roasted then grilled, and chicken mushkaki skewers are marinated in a house blend of spices. One of the most popular dishes is a white-garlic pasta with chicken breast and special sauce. All entrees use Halal meats, and all are served in whatever space-time dimension you exist in. Whatever guests choose, they'd do well to end meals with mandazi, a fluffy, fried Somali donut with just a hint of sweetness.
